The Democracy Alliance (DA) is a growing network of progressives who partner with, contribute to, and encourage collaboration among progressive organizations, strategists and donors at the national, state and local levels.

Over the last decade, more than $500 million has been raised to build and sustain elements of the progressive infrastructure – from multi-issue think tanks to a sophisticated media monitoring apparatus – that did not previously exist. As a result of DA strategy and funding, there have been numerous progressive electoral victories, and many progressive ideas and policies have been enacted – and achieved broad popular support.

 

In a nearly year-long consultative process, the DA has created its Vision 2020, setting out ambitious goals for the next five years that build on previous achievements. By 2020, the DA seeks to build an America where progressives hold the reins of power and use them to make significant impact on several of our nation’s greatest challenges: a fair democracy where everyone can participate; an inclusive economy that works for all; and a planet that is healthy and safe. The DA is committed to addressing the issues of democracy, economic fairness and climate change together because they are deeply connected and sustainable progress will build on that principle.

 

As it has in the past, the DA is committed to building progressive power that produces electoral and policy victories, and to the infrastructure that can support those efforts. In addition, the DA will make new investments in state-based infrastructure and the key constituencies that comprise the Rising American Electorate (voters of color, young people and single women) and work closely with other communities that share our progressive values.
